Display Check Mode

HINT:

  1. ENTER DIAGNOSTIC MODE (See  DTC CHECK/CLEAR  ) 
  2. DISPLAY CHECK 
    1. Select "Display Check" from the "Diagnosis MENU" screen.
    Fig 1: Diagnosis Menu Screen Display - Display Check
    G04948849Courtesy of TOYOTA MOTOR SALES, U.S.A., INC.
  3. COLOR BAR CHECK 
    1. Select "Color Bar Check" from the "Display Check" screen.
      Fig 2: Display Check Screen - Color Bar Check
      G05270796Courtesy of TOYOTA MOTOR SALES, U.S.A., INC.
    2. Select a color bar from the "Color Bar Check Mode" screen.
    3. Fig 3: Color Bar Check Mode Screen Display
      G04966833Courtesy of TOYOTA MOTOR SALES, U.S.A., INC.
    4. Check the display color.

      HINT:

      • The entire screen turns to the color or stripe selected.
      • Touching the display will return to the "Color Bar Check" screen.
  4. TOUCH SWITCH CHECK 
    1. Select "Touch Switch Check" from the "Display Check" screen.
      Fig 4: Display Check Screen - Touch Switch Check
      G05270798Courtesy of TOYOTA MOTOR SALES, U.S.A., INC.
    2. Touch the display anywhere in the open area to perform the check when the "Touch Switch Check" screen is displayed.

      HINT:

      • A "+" mark is displayed where the display is touched.
      • The "+" mark remains on the display even after the finger is removed.
    Fig 5: Touch Switch Check Screen Display
    G04948853Courtesy of TOYOTA MOTOR SALES, U.S.A., INC.
  5. PANEL SWITCH CHECK 
    1. Select "Panel Switch Check" from the "Display Check" screen.
      Fig 6: Display Check Screen - Panel Switch Check
      G05270800Courtesy of TOYOTA MOTOR SALES, U.S.A., INC.
    2. Operate each switch and check that the switch name and condition are correctly displayed.
    Fig 7: Panel Switch Check Mode Screen Display
    G04966837Courtesy of TOYOTA MOTOR SALES, U.S.A., INC.
    SCREEN DESCRIPTION

    Display Contents
    Push switch name/*1
    • Name of the pressed switch is displayed.
    • If more than one switch is pressed, "MULTIPLE" is displayed.
    Rotary switch name/*2 Name of the rotary switch is displayed.
    Rotary switch direction/*3 Direction of the rotary switch is displayed.
  6. VEHICLE SIGNAL CHECK 
    1. Select "Vehicle Signal Check" from the "Display Check" screen.
      Fig 8: Display Check Screen - Vehicle Signal Check
      G05270802Courtesy of TOYOTA MOTOR SALES, U.S.A., INC.
    2. When the "Vehicle Signal Check Mode" screen is displayed, check all the vehicle signal conditions.

      HINT:

      • Only conditions having inputs are displayed.
      • This screen is updated once per second when input signals to the vehicle are changed.
      • For details of this function, refer to DIAGNOSIS DISPLAY DETAILED DESCRIPTION  .
    Fig 9: Vehicle Signal Check Mode Screen Display
    G04948857Courtesy of TOYOTA MOTOR SALES, U.S.A., INC.
  7. MIC & VOICE RECOGNITION CHECK 
    1. Select "Mic & Voice Recognition Check" on the "Display Check" screen to display "MICROPHONE & VOICE RECOGNITION CHECK" screen.
      Fig 10: Display Check Screen - Mic & Voice Recognition Check
      G05270804Courtesy of TOYOTA MOTOR SALES, U.S.A., INC.
    2. When voice is input into the microphone, check that the microphone input level meter changes according to the input voice.
    3. Fig 11: Microphone & Voice Recognition Check Screen Display - Recording Switch And Play Switch
      G05189778Courtesy of TOYOTA MOTOR SALES, U.S.A., INC.
    4. Push the recording switch and perform voice recording.
    5. Check that the recording indicator remains on while recording and that the recorded voice is played normally.

      HINT:

      For details of this function, refer to DIAGNOSIS DISPLAY DETAILED DESCRIPTION  .
